Page 154 - Phetchaburi-Prachuap Khirikhan Basin
P. 154
4-16
(3) Join Operation เปนการเชื่อมตารางตั้งแต 2 ตารางขึ้นไปเขาดวยกันโดยมีคาบางคาในคอลัมน
ตรงกันเปนหลัก
รูปที่ 4-5 ความสัมพันธและสิ่งแวดลอมของระบบฐานขอมูล
ตารางขอมูล (Table) ฐานขอมูลเชิงสัมพันธประกอบดวย relation ตามปกติ เรียกวา
ตารางขอมูล (Table) ตารางขอมูลคลายกับตารางของขอมูล ถาใชโปรแกรมกระดาษทำการ
(เชน MS-Excel) จะเปนการใชตารางเชิงสัมพันธ ตารางขอมูล (Table) ยกตัวอยางสภาพการใชที่ดิน
(ตารางที่ 4-16)
ตารางขอมูลมีชื่อการใชที่ดิน (LU_CODE) คอลัมนจำนวนหนึ่ง แตละคอลัมน ตรงกับขอมูลที่ตางกัน
และแถวตรงกับสภาพการใชที่ดินแตละชนิด
คอลัมน (Column) แตละคอลัมนในตารางขอมูลมีชื่อเปนเอกลักษณ และเก็บขอมูลตางกัน
แตละคอลัมนมีประเภทขอมูลเดียวกัน ตัวอยางเชน ตารางขอมูล LU_ID_L1 LU_ID _L2 LU_ID_L3
ในตารางที่ 4-16 จะสามารถเห็น การใชที่ดิน เปน integer และ อีก 3 คอลัมน เปน string
บางครั้งเรียกคอลัมนวา ฟลด หรือ attribute แอตทิบิวตสามารถแบงเปน 6 ประเภท คือ
(1) Atomic Attribute คือ แอตทิบิวตที่ไมสามารถแบงแยกยอยลงไปไดอีก (2) Composite Attribute
คือ แอตทิบิวตที่สามารถแบงแยกยอยลงไปไดอีก (3) Key Attribute คือ แอตทิบิวตหรือกลุมของแอตทิบิวต
ที่มีคาของขอมูลในแตละสมาชิกของเอนทิตี้ไมซ้ำกันทำใหสามารถระบุความแตกตางของแตละสมาชิกใน
แตละเอนทิตี้ได (4) Single - Valued Attribute คือ แอตทิบิวตที่มีคาของขอมูลในแตละสมาชิกของ
เอนทิตี้ไดเพียงคาเดียว (5) Multi -Valued Attribute คือ แอตทิบิวตที่สามารถมีคาของขอมูลในแตละ
สมาชิกของเอนทิตี้ไดหลายคา และ (6) Derived Attribute คือ แอตทิบิวตที่มีคาของขอมูลไดมาจาก
การนำคาขอมูลของแอตทิบิวตอื่นมาประมวลผลหรือทำการคำนวณ โดยทั่วไปไมจำเปนตองจัดเก็บ
กองนโยบายและแผนการใชที่ดิน กรมพัฒนาที่ดิน